Frequently Asked Questions About Retirement Homes and Communities in Emmet County, MI
What types of retirement homes are available in Emmet County, Michigan?
Emmet County, Michigan offers a variety of retirement home options, including independent living communities, assisted living facilities, memory care units, and nursing homes. These cater to different levels of care and independence, so you can choose the one that best suits your needs.
What amenities can I expect in a retirement home in Emmet County, MI?
Retirement homes in Emmet County, Michigan typically offer a range of amenities such as dining facilities, fitness centers, recreational activities, transportation services, and medical assistance. The specific amenities may vary from one facility to another, so it's important to inquire about the amenities offered at each retirement home you consider.
What is the cost of living in a retirement home in Emmet County, Michigan?
The cost of living in a retirement home in Emmet County can vary widely based on factors such as the type of facility, location, and level of care required. On average, you can expect to pay between $2,000 and $6,000 per month. It's advisable to get detailed pricing information from specific retirement homes and factor in your individual financial situation.
